SF-FlyingX Enclosed Fiber Laser Cutting Machine for Sheet Metal Fabrication

SF-FlyingX is a fully enclosed fiber laser cutting machine built for productive sheet-metal fabrication. It combines 3-20 kW laser power, a high-speed shuttle table, EtherCAT motion control, intelligent fume extraction and a robust precision-machined bed in one operator-focused platform.

Four configurable working areas support job shops and production manufacturers processing carbon steel, stainless steel, aluminum alloy, brass and compatible sheet materials.

Best For

  • General sheet-metal fabrication, contract cutting and mixed-material production.
  • Manufacturers requiring enclosed laser protection and effective fume extraction.
  • High-utilization production that benefits from loading and unloading one table while the other table is cutting.
  • Applications from small-shop metalwork to electronics, aerospace, automotive and batch production.

Core Advantages

  • Fully enclosed protection: protective viewing windows filter scattered laser light while allowing external process observation.
  • High-speed shuttle table: reduces idle time by allowing material handling during cutting; the 3015 reference configuration changes tables in approximately 22-24 seconds.
  • Follow-up fume extraction: multi-zone vents open near the active cutting area and close elsewhere to maintain focused suction.
  • EtherCAT control: provides fast signal response, low latency, closed-loop feedback, simplified wiring and strong interference resistance.
  • Robust machine body: thick high-strength welded steel, high-temperature stress relief and multi-stage precision milling support stable long-term accuracy.

Technical Specification

Parameter SF-FlyingX Series
Laser Power 3, 6, 8, 12, 15 or 20 kW, selected for the application
Maximum Acceleration Up to 1.2 G
Maximum Positioning Speed 120 m/min
Positioning Accuracy Up to +/-0.03 mm
Repeat Positioning Accuracy Up to +/-0.05 mm
Axis Transmission X/Y rack and pinion; Z-axis ball screw
3015 Axis Travel X 3,050 mm; Y 1,530 mm; Z 250 mm
3015 Table Change Time Approximately 22-24 seconds
Control Panel 27-inch, 1,080 x 1,920 display
Power Supply 380 V AC, 50/60 Hz; destination voltage options available
Reference Consumption 6 kW configuration: maximum 44 kVA; 8 kW configuration: maximum 53 kVA
Gas Pressure Range Oxygen 0-8 bar; nitrogen 0-25 bar; air 10-25 bar

Machine dimensions, speed, exchange time, accuracy and utility requirements vary with working area, laser power and selected equipment. Final project data is confirmed in the quotation and technical agreement.

Main Configuration

System Configuration Function
Machine Bed High-strength welded steel structure, stress-relieved at 600 C and precision milled Supports long-term geometry, cutting stability and accurate guide-rail installation.
Laser Source Raycus standard configuration; alternative source brands available by project Provides the selected 3-20 kW laser output for the target material range.
Control System FSCUT 4000E for configurations up to 8 kW; high-power control platform for 12 kW and above Manages motion, cutting processes, piercing, obstacle avoidance, monitoring and production control.
Cutting Head BOCI BLT series selected by laser power Provides automatic focusing, closed-loop monitoring, nozzle cooling and process protection.
Motion System Inovance EtherCAT servo system Delivers fast closed-loop response, vibration suppression and accurate coordinated motion.
Linear Guides CSK high-rigidity, sealed linear guides Supports high load, repeatable positioning, smooth travel and low-noise operation.
Rack and Pinion KH heavy-duty precision rack and pinion Supports high-speed, long-stroke X/Y motion.
Water Chiller Hanli dual-circuit industrial chiller Provides stable cooling for the laser source and cutting head.
Lubrication Automatic pneumatic lubrication Reduces wear and routine maintenance requirements.
Electrical Cabinet Independent air-conditioned cabinet with plug-type connections Protects precision electrical components and simplifies installation and service.
Gas Control Integrated gas-control system with pressure monitoring Supports oxygen, nitrogen and compressed-air cutting while protecting the process when supply pressure is insufficient.
Extraction Multi-chamber follow-up downdraft system Concentrates suction around the active cutting area.
Standard Automation Dual shuttle table, automatic nozzle cleaning and automatic lubrication Reduces non-cutting time and routine operator intervention.

Component brands and models may change with laser power, availability, destination standards and project requirements. The final bill of materials is confirmed before ordering.

Cutting Head & Process Intelligence

  • Automatic focus adjustment with fast focusing and repeatable focus positioning.
  • Protective-lens temperature and cutting-gas pressure monitoring with alarms.
  • Collision detection and replaceable anti-collision protection reduce repair time after an impact.
  • High-power heads can add protective-window monitoring, internal stray-light monitoring, smart piercing and automatic recutting.
  • Fly cutting, micro-joints, adaptive piercing, frame simulation and intelligent obstacle avoidance improve cutting efficiency and process safety.

Reference Cutting Capacity

Laser Power Carbon Steel Stainless Steel Aluminum Alloy Brass
3 kW Up to 18 mm Up to 8 mm Up to 5 mm Up to 4 mm
6 kW Up to 20 mm Up to 16 mm Up to 10 mm Up to 6 mm
12 kW Up to 25 mm Up to 20 mm Up to 18 mm Up to 10 mm
20 kW Up to 40 mm Up to 30 mm Up to 20 mm Up to 12 mm

Cutting capacity is indicative rather than guaranteed. Actual results depend on the laser source, cutting head, material grade and condition, assist gas, nozzle, optics, process parameters and required edge quality.

FAQ

Which laser power should I choose?

The correct power depends on material type, thickness, edge-quality requirements and required throughput. Representative parts should be reviewed before configuration.

Which working areas are available?

Standard configurations include 3,050 x 1,530 mm, 6,050 x 1,530 mm, 4,050 x 2,000 mm and 6,050 x 2,500 mm working areas.

Can it cut with compressed air?

Yes. Compressed-air cutting can be configured for suitable materials and thicknesses. Compressor capacity and air quality must meet the process requirement.

Does the enclosure control cutting fumes?

The full enclosure is paired with a multi-chamber follow-up extraction system. An appropriately sized external dust collector is still required for the material, power and production duty.
